Dante published his ambitious & unusual poem, Divine Comedy, more than seven hundred years ago. In the ensuing centuries countless retellings, innumerable adaptations, tens of thousands of fiery sermons from Catholic bishops & Baptist preachers, all those New Yorker cartoons, & masterpieces of European art have afforded Dante’s fictional apparition of hell unending attention & credibility. Dinty W. Moore did not buy in.

Moore started questioning religion at a young age, quizzing the nuns in his Catholic school, & has been questioning it ever since. Yet after years of Catholic school, religious guilt, & persistent cultural conditioning, Moore still can’t shake the feelings of inadequacy, & asks: What would the world be like if eternal damnation was not hanging constantly over our sheepish heads? Why do we persist in believing a myth that merely makes us miserable? In To Hell with It, Moore reflects on & pokes fun at the over-seriousness of religion in various texts, combining narratives of his everyday life, reflections on his childhood, & religion’s influence on contemporary culture & society. 

Dinty W. Moore is the founder & editor of Brevity & is the director of Ohio University’s BA, MA, & PhD in creative writing programs. He has authored various books of literary nonfiction as well as textbooks & craft guides, most notably Dear Mister Essay Writer Guy& his memoir, Between Panic & Desirewon the GrubStreet National Book Prize. Moore has been published in Harpers, The New York Times Sunday Magazine, the Philadelphia Inquirer, Utne Reader, Salon, Okey-Panky, the Southern Review, the Georgia Review& the Los Angeles Review of BooksHe is a frequent speaker & teacher at writers’ conferences.
